Drug intelligence / Profile preview
Oralgam is a pharmaceutical drug containing human immunoglobulin, developed by PediaMed Pharmaceuticals. It is currently being investigated in a Phase II clinical trial for its efficacy in treating persistent gastrointestinal problems, such as diarrhea, constipation, abdominal pain, and bloating, in pediatric patients with autistic disorder. Human immunoglobulins are proteins that play a crucial role in the body's immune system, providing antibody-mediated responses against foreign antigens and modulating immune responses.
